TIRESIA

by Bertrand Bonello

synopsis

A beautiful Brazilian transsexual begins a life-changing transformation while being held captive by an obsessed man. Once blinded and left for dead by her disappointed admirer, Tiresia is taken in by a rural family and cared for by a teenage girl. In physical limbo between man and woman, Tiresia realizes she has the gift of premonition. Village locals are amazed and moved, but the Church is skeptical and suspicious.
